React Native Swipeable List 使用指南

React Native Swipeable List 使用指南

react-native-swipeable-listA zero-dependency Swipeable FlatList for React-Native, with Gestures, Quick Actions, and Animations. Simple as that.项目地址:https://gitcode.com/gh_mirrors/re/react-native-swipeable-list

1. 项目目录结构及介绍

本节将概述React Native Swipeable List的目录结构,帮助您快速理解项目布局。

react-native-swipeable-list/
├── example                   # 示例应用目录
│   ├── android               # Android 平台相关文件
│   ├── ios                   # iOS 平台相关文件
│   ├── node_modules          # 依赖库(可能需自己安装)
│   ├── package.json          # 示例应用的npm配置
│   └── src                  # 示例应用源码
├── lib                       # 主要库代码,供其他项目引入
│   ├── components            # UI组件
│   ├── SwipeableList.js      # 核心组件,实现滑动列表功能
│   ├── index.js              # 入口文件
│   └── ...                   # 其他辅助或工具函数文件
├── package.json             # 主项目的npm配置文件
├── README.md                # 项目说明文档
└── yarn.lock                 # Yarn包管理器锁定文件(或使用package-lock.json,取决于使用的包管理器)
  • example 目录包含了该库的一个运行示例,帮助用户直观了解其功能。
  • lib 是核心代码所在,直接决定了如何在您的项目中集成并使用这个滑动列表功能。
  • package.json 和相关锁文件则是管理项目依赖与版本控制的关键。

2. 项目的启动文件介绍

示例应用启动

对于开发者来说,主要关注的是位于 example 目录下的应用。启动示例应用通常遵循以下步骤:

  1. 克隆仓库:
    git clone https://github.com/esthor/react-native-swipeable-list.git
    
  2. 进入示例项目目录:
    cd react-native-swipeable-list/example
    
  3. 安装依赖 (基于NPM或Yarn):
    npm install 或 yarn
    
  4. 启动应用:
    • 对于iOS:
      npx react-native run-ios
      
    • 对于Android:
      npx react-native run-android
      

请注意,实际开发环境可能需要适当配置,如设置模拟器或连接物理设备。

3. 项目的配置文件介绍

package.json

位于根目录和example目录下,package.json 文件是Node.js项目的核心配置文件。它定义了项目的基本元数据、脚本命令以及项目的依赖项。在根目录下,主要是开发和发布信息;而在example目录,则主要涉及示例应用程序的具体依赖和启动指令。

其他配置文件
  • example目录中,可能会有.gitignore,用于指示Git忽略特定文件或目录。
  • androidios目录内各自的配置文件,如build.gradleInfo.plist等,负责各自平台上的编译与配置细节,虽不在上述要求内,但对深入了解项目跨平台行为至关重要。

通过以上概览,您可以快速上手React Native Swipeable List项目,无论是研究其内部工作原理还是在自己的项目中进行集成。

react-native-swipeable-listA zero-dependency Swipeable FlatList for React-Native, with Gestures, Quick Actions, and Animations. Simple as that.项目地址:https://gitcode.com/gh_mirrors/re/react-native-swipeable-list

  • 4
    点赞
  • 2
    收藏
    觉得还不错? 一键收藏
  • 打赏
    打赏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

雷芯琴

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值